Sky Ko (Nicholas Tse) is a master of traditional Cantonese street food, operating a humble but highly respected local eatery. His world is disrupted by the arrival of Paul Ahn (Jung Yong-hwa), a Michelin-starred chef trained in elite European culinary techniques. Paul opens a high-end restaurant right across the street from Sky's diner.
